Federated multiprotocol communication

  • US 7,937,498 B2
  • Filed: 01/08/2009
  • Issued: 05/03/2011
  • Est. Priority Date: 10/27/2000
  • Status: Expired due to Fees

1. An apparatus within a first wireless system, the apparatus comprising:

  • means for coupling to a mobile unit over a first air interface;

    means for determining that said mobile unit is within a communication coverage range to an access point of a second wireless system that uses a second air interface, wherein said first and second wireless systems are enabled to provide federated access services to said mobile unit;

    means for determining whether said mobile unit is capable of coupling to said access point in a manner to permit a handoff operation to switch an on-going communication session from being carried over said first air interface to being carried over said second air interface via said access point;

    means for transmitting, over said first air interface to said mobile unit, means for coupling said mobile unit to said second wireless system in said manner to permit said handoff operation, in response to a determination that said mobile unit is not capable of coupling to said access point in said manner to permit said handoff operation; and

    means for selectively initiating said handoff operation to operatively switch said on-going communication session from being carried over said first air interface to being carried over said second air interface in response to a determination that using said second air interface is preferable to using said first air interface.
